GARCIA, Laura; GUGLIELMO, Romina  and  ILLA, Lisandro. MELAS syndrome: CT and MRI as a noninvasive diagnostic tool. Rev. argent. radiol. [online]. 2010, vol.74, n.4, pp.379-383. ISSN 1852-9992.

We report on a 16-year-old male with bilateral hypoacusia, myopathy and focal neurological disorder. Since 9-year-old, he showed muscle development deficiency with repeated episode of exercise in tolerance and viral myocarditis. After ruling out an infectious etiology, CT and MRI were performed and yielded positive data about basal ganglia and brain parenchyma. The patient's radiological and clinical findings suggested mitochondrial encephalopathy. Genetic testing confirmed the diagnosis of MELAS syndrome (lactic acidosis with mitochondrial encephalomyopathy and stroke-like events).
